Revision of Tympanopleura Eigenmann (Siluriformes: Auchenipteridae) with description of two new species

Abstract: The Neotropical catfish genus Tympanopleura, previously synonymized within Ageneiosus, is revalidated and included species are reviewed. Six species are recognized, two of which are described as new. “…Some species, particularly those of Ageneiosus Lacépède 1803, are commercially important. Auchenipterids are evolutionarily noteworthy due to the development of unique reproductive strategies involving elaborate courtship behaviours and distinctive sexual dimorphism including extreme modification of the male anal fin into a copulatory organ (von Ihering, ; Britski, ; Ferraris, ; Ferraris & Vari, ; Royero, ; Akama, ; Birindelli, ; Walsh et al ., ). Species of the family Auchenipteridae and Scoloplacidae are the only Neotropical Siluriformes documented to have internal fertilization (Nelson et al ., ).…”
